textBuild a clickable web app demo called “LF E2E Merchandising Control Tower” for the Li & Fung Merchandiser team. Goal: Create a role-based system demo that digitalizes the end-to-end merchandising workflow from pre-order to post-order. This is a demo for stakeholder review, not a production-ready system. Use mock data, realistic sample projects, and clickable UI flows. The demo should clearly show how a Merchandiser can manage a style/order from customer briefing all the way to in-season management. Primary users: - Merchandiser (MR) – main user and workflow owner - Design Engineer (DE) - Production Partner (PP) - QA / QC team - Customer - Supplier - Optional: 3rd party sample room Main business objective: Help the Merchandiser team manage the full E2E workflow, coordinate with design / suppliers / production partners / customers, track approvals and hand-offs, monitor milestones, and identify reorder opportunities. Build this as a modern responsive web app using: - React - TypeScript - Tailwind CSS - Local mock JSON data only - No real authentication required, but include a role switcher at the top so the demo can simulate different user views Design style: - Clean enterprise dashboard - Modern supply-chain / workflow control tower feel - Green accents are preferred - Strong use of cards, status chips, progress timelines, notification panels, and task lists - Include workflow diagrams / progress trackers where useful Core demo structure: 1. Login / role switcher 2. E2E dashboard 3. Style / project workspace 4. Stage-based workflow detail pages 5. Supplier / production tracking 6. In-season opportunity dashboard The workflow must cover these stages and durations: PRE-ORDER 1) Customer Briefing (1 day) Responsible: Merchandiser Consulted/informed: Customer Key actions: - Create a new project / style request - Capture customer idea / sketch / request - Capture target delivery date - Capture target cost - Capture estimated quantity - Save meeting notes System support: - BD engine / CRM integration placeholder Demo UI: - Intake form - Customer profile card - Project summary panel - “Start proposal” button 2) Proposal Creation (1 day) Responsible: Design Engineer + Merchandiser Consulted/informed: Customer Key actions: - Generate trend deck - Show design board / style inspirations - Include research and forecast insights - Include supplier recommendations - Present proposal to customer - Capture customer preferences and selected directions System support: - Market intelligence Demo UI: - AI-generated trend board mockup - Proposal cards - Customer preference selection panel - Approval / feedback buttons 3) 1st Design Development (1 day) Responsible: Design Engineer Consulted/informed: Merchandiser, Customer Key actions: - Review customer mood board selection - Select materials from Material Repository - Create first design concept - Share design with customer - Capture feedback System support: - AI design - Market intelligence Demo UI: - Material library panel - Design concept preview - Comment / approval thread - “Send to customer” action 4) 2nd Design Iteration (1 day) Responsible: Design Engineer Consulted/informed: Merchandiser, Customer Key actions: - Iterate design based on feedback - Convert design into concept sample (AI avatar without measurement) - Share updated concept sample with customer - Capture further feedback System support: - AI design - Market intelligence Special rule: - If Design Engineer is unavailable, Merchandiser can step in Demo UI: - Before/after comparison - Customer feedback history - AI avatar sample preview - Role fallback indicator 5) Pattern, Marker & Tech Pack Generation (1 day) Responsible: Design Engineer Key actions: - Convert concept sample into pattern with POM - Finalize tech pack elements - Conduct YY exercise by nesting - Export tech pack to Cost Champion System support: - AI design - Cost Champion Demo UI: - Tech pack builder - POM details - Export button to costing - Document checklist 6) Physical Prototype Development (optional) Responsible: Design Engineer Consulted/informed: Merchandiser, 3rd party sample room, Customer Duration: - Option A: 2 days (1 day prototype + 1 day customer presentation) - Option B: 8 days (1 day prototype + 7 days mailing to customer) Key actions: - Arrange prototype production - Review physical prototype - Present prototype to customer System support: - E2E platform - AI scheduling assistant Demo UI: - Optional branch in workflow - Prototype request form - Sample room task board - Shipping / online presentation option selector 7) Cost Review (1 day) Responsible: Merchandiser Consulted/informed: Customer Key actions: - Review should-be cost from Cost Champion - Compare against target cost - Send cost confirmation to customer - Trigger alert if cost deviates beyond threshold System support: - Cost Champion - Supplier ecosystem Demo UI: - Cost comparison screen - Threshold alert banner - Cost breakdown chart - Confirm / escalate actions 8) Supplier Selection (1 day) Responsible: Merchandiser Key actions: - Trigger supplier selection - Upload cost and tech pack into supplier ecosystem - Add special selection criteria System support: - Supplier ecosystem Demo UI: - Supplier shortlist screen - Supplier scorecards - Criteria filters - “Send RFQ / request” button 9) Supplier Confirmation (3 days) Responsible: Production Partner Consulted/informed: Merchandiser, Customer Key actions: - Review responses from top suppliers - Show reasons for rejection - Create remediation plan if no supplier accepts - Confirm selected supplier with customer - Receive purchase order from customer System support: - Supplier ecosystem Demo UI: - Supplier response comparison table - Accept / reject actions - Risk alert if 0% acceptance - Customer confirmation screen - Purchase order upload placeholder 10) Order Hand-off (1 day) Responsible: Production Partner Consulted/informed: Design Engineer, Customer Key actions: - Brief supplier on product and production requirements - Start style tracking / tech pack tracking System support: - Supplier ecosystem (MES) - E2E platform tracking Demo UI: - Order hand-off checklist - Supplier onboarding panel - Style tracking timeline - Handoff completed state POST-ORDER 11) Pre-Production Preparation (30 days) Responsible: Design Engineer Consulted/informed: Production Partner, Supplier, Customer (optional) Key actions: - Review AI-powered sample results from suppliers - Review lab dips - Review strike offs - Review fit samples - Supplier prepares fabric and components System support: - AI visual recognition tool - AR scanner Demo UI: - Sample review gallery - Pass / fail / needs correction actions - Fabric / component readiness tracker 12) Production to Ex-Factory (10 days) Responsible: Production Partner + QA/QC team Consulted/informed: Design Engineer, Merchandiser, Supplier, Customer Key actions: - Review TOP samples - Send TOP samples to customer when requested - Conduct AQL / QA / QC checks - Maintain compliance and testing documents - Manage 3rd party testing partners - Monitor key milestones - Communicate delays / disruptions and corrective actions - Merchandiser performs ex-factory follow-up System support: - E2E platform with AI scheduling assistant - Supplier ecosystem (MES) Demo UI: - Production milestone dashboard - QA/QC checkpoint tracker - Delay alert system - Corrective action log - Ex-factory readiness indicator 13) In-Season Management (ongoing) Responsible: Merchandiser Consulted/informed: Production Partner, Customer, Supplier Key actions: - Review live sales and inventory data - Identify reorder and replenishment opportunities - Check production feasibility - Review material availability - Review supplier capacity - Gather best-seller data - Present reorder opportunities to customer - Activate new order hand-off System support: - In-season management analytics Demo UI: - Sales and inventory dashboard - Bestseller heatmap / list - Reorder recommendation engine - Feasibility checker - “Create reorder” quick action Cross-workflow requirements: - Show full E2E progress timeline across all stages - Include stage status: Not Started / In Progress / Waiting Feedback / Approved / Completed / Blocked - Include notifications and alerts - Include comments, file attachments, and approval history - Include hand-off ownership changes between roles - Include audit trail / activity feed - Include KPI widgets: - number of active styles - styles awaiting customer feedback - cost alerts - supplier confirmation pending - production delays - reorder opportunities Important business logic: - Merchandiser is the orchestration owner across the process - Design Engineer owns design and technical pack stages - Production Partner owns supplier confirmation, order hand-off, and production tracking - Physical prototype stage is optional - If Design Engineer is unavailable during early design stages, Merchandiser can take over - System should visually distinguish pre-order and post-order - Handoffs between functions must be very visible in the UI Demo pages to build: 1. Dashboard 2. New Project / Customer Briefing page 3. Proposal page 4. Design Development page 5. Tech Pack & Costing page 6. Supplier Selection page 7. Order Hand-off page 8. Production Tracking page 9. In-Season Management page 10. Project Detail / Timeline page Mock data: Create at least 3 sample projects/styles with different statuses: - Style A: in design iteration - Style B: in supplier confirmation - Style C: in production / post-order Include mock customers, suppliers, costs, quantities, delivery dates, milestone statuses, sales data, and inventory data. Interactions required for the demo: - User can create a new style request - Move a project from one stage to the next - Approve / reject / request revision - View comments and activity history - Trigger a cost alert - Compare suppliers - Complete hand-off - View production milestones - Generate reorder recommendation from sales and inventory data Please generate: - A polished frontend - Reusable components - Mock data files - A clear folder structure - A working clickable prototype with seeded demo data Do not build real backend integrations. Simulate AI modules and external systems as UI components or mocked service responses. Name the key mocked systems in the UI: - BD Engine / CRM - Market Intelligence - AI Design - Material Repository - Cost Champion - Supplier Ecosystem - E2E Platform - AI Scheduling Assistant - AI Visual Recognition Tool - AR Scanner - In-Season Management Also include a short landing message on the dashboard: “An end-to-end digital workflow for Li & Fung Merchandising teams, connecting customer briefing, design, costing, supplier selection, production tracking, and in-season reorder management.”
